Chapter 10

The elderly healer looked at his granddaughter’s concerned stare, and he nodded with a bitter smile on his face.

“Bring the man inside first. There’s no need to rush your issue.” Jason spoke calmly.

Inside Prosperity Hall, Jason examined the building’s internal design. He lightly nodded and said, “The location was not that good, but the design of the building is nice enough.”

The young lady looked angry as she heard what he said. She thought Jason was picky even after being gifted a medical center. However, she had not reacted since she was more concerned about her grandfather’s issue.”

“Are there golden needles?” Jason asked the old man after examining.

“Yes.” The elderly healer nodded. He then retrieved the golden acupuncture needles for Jason. He felt slightly embarrassed as he looked at the pristine-looking golden needles. He then spoke with an embarrassed tone, “My abilities are lacking. I have only used the silver needles.”

Jason lightly smirked and walked towards the dying man. As he flicked his palm, the old man was shocked. An ordinary person would not realize it, but a professional like him had discovered something; the patient’s internal aura had changed instantly after the flicking motion.

Looking at Jason’s young appearance, the old man felt as if he had lived all these years and achieved nothing.

Jason was calm, then his eyes suddenly focused. A golden acupuncture needle appeared in his hand out of thin air, then it dropped and landed directly on top of the man’s meridian point in his sternum. This scene shocked the elderly healer beyond belief. Knowing that the specific meridian was considered one that kills the person, a healer would hardly ever stick their needles there. Meanwhile, Jason's demeanor made it seem that it was just a walk in a park.

Jason’s temperament was calm and collected. Then, his actions became faster. Within moments, the dying man’s body was filled with golden acupuncture needles. Jason then flicked his fingers, and all the needles started vibrating. The dying man’s face turned from black to red and spitted fresh blood out of his mouth. He was already gaining consciousness.

“Husband.” The middle-aged woman had her eyes agape and muttered. Her face was filled with disbelief. Meanwhile, the elderly healer was already shocked beyond belief. After He regained his focus after a long while, he muttered, “How incredible. This is miraculous!”

“First, he would need to take some medicine to stabilizes the physical body, then have two more acupuncture sessions, and he will fully recover.” Jason looked at the middle-aged woman and spoke calmly.

He then looked at the elderly healer and said, “Now, let’s talk about you.”

“If you could cure my grandfather, you can have the place. How’s that?” The young girl spoke with her big and moistened eyes, and her voice trembled slightly.

“Icy, do not be rude to the gentleman.” The old man criticized her.

“He is still young, what ‘gentleman’?” The young lady snorted and raised her beautiful face, turning away from Jason.

“Please don’t mind her. She was spoiled rotten by me.” The old man chuckled.

“I don’t mind, kids are immature after all, so I forgive her.” Jason shook his head and smirked.

The young lady scolded, “who’s a kid?”

Jason smirked. “Whoever that’s responding.”

The young lady was flabbergasted. “You?”

“Gentleman, please rest for a little.” The elder healer looked at Jason feeling slightly embarrassed.

“No need.” Jason shook his head. Just now, he did not use any of his internal energy but only his healing ability. Therefore, he was not tired, as he had only spent a little of his mental ability to concentrate. It was considered negligible as his internal power had been mostly restored after resting the previous night. He knew that his body would be at its prime after developing it for a year or two; his current state could only be attributed to his body being too weak.
